Hardscape curbing installation involves creating durable, attractive borders and edging around landscaping features such as lawns, flower beds, walkways, driveways, and patios. This service typically uses materials like concrete, stone, or brick to craft a defined edge that enhances both the appearance and functionality of outdoor spaces. Skilled contractors prepare the ground, set forms, and carefully install the curbing to ensure it withstands foot traffic, weather conditions, and regular use. Properly installed curbing not only adds visual appeal but also helps keep mulch, gravel, or soil contained, reducing maintenance and preventing erosion over time.
This service helps solve several common outdoor problems. For homeowners dealing with uneven or poorly defined yard boundaries, curbing provides a clean, structured look that clearly separates different areas. It can also prevent soil or mulch from spilling into walkways or driveways, which can be a tripping hazard or cause messes. Additionally, curbing can act as a barrier to invasive plants or weeds encroaching into garden beds. For properties with sloped terrain, properly installed curbing can help manage water runoff and reduce erosion, protecting landscaping investments and maintaining a tidy appearance.

The overview below groups typical Hardscape Curbing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Salem, OR.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or curb repair or replacement range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ering small sections or localized fixes.
Basic Curbing Installation - Installing new hardscape curbing for a standard residential project us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Larger or more intricate designs can push costs higher but remain less common.
Full Curbing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ing curbing often range from $3,500 to $7,000. These projects are more complex and tend to be less frequent than smaller installations.
Large or Custom Projects - Extensive or highly customized curb projects can exceed $10,000, with some complex designs reaching $15,000 or more. Such high-end jobs are less typical but available for large-scale or detailed work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
